246,353 people entered Bahrain from February 18-24

Manama : The Assistant Undersecretary for Ports, Search and Follow-up at the General Directorate of Nationality, Passports & Residence (GDNPR) on Thursday said 246,353 people had entered the Kingdom of Bahrain between February 18 to 24. He added 201,780 travellers arrived from Saudi Arabia and other GCC countries via King Fahad Causeway, 44,035 through Bahrain International Airport and 538 through ports.

The 25-kilometre stretching King Fahad Causeway, the first manmade terrestrial link between Bahrain and Saudi Arabia, was opened on November 26, 1986. It has ever since been used by millions of travelers and vehicles, making it one of the busiest traffic areas in the Arab world.
